What you need to do is:

1) Set the environment variable
2) Run calibre

When you do that the version number in the bottom of the calibre main window should have a star next to it indicating it is running from the source code

If it does you quit calibre and edit the email.py file in the calibre source code, adding the print statement I described earlier then start calibre in debug mode and download some news and post the debug log which should now include the output from the print statement
